zoukankan      html  css  js  c++  java
  • 网络基础1

    ----------《《一、TCP/IP协议》》----------

    TCP/IP:最广泛支持的通信协议集合。
    IP:标识一个节点的网络地址,32个二进制位。
    主机通信三要素:IP地址(IP address)、子网掩码(subnet mask)、IP路由(IP router)。
    A:1~126 255.0.0.0 私有:10.0.0.1~10.255.255.254
    B:128~191 255.255.0.0 私有:172.16.0.1~172.31.255.254
    C:192~223 255.255.255.0 私有:192.168.0.1~192.168.255.254
    D:224~239组播(多播)
    E:240~254科研

    网关:一个网络连接到另一个网络的“关口”。(路由器、防火墙、接入服务器)
    ping 127.0.0.1
    回环测试,验证TCP/IP是否正常。
    ping IP1|IP1 ping IP2连通性测试。
    影响因素:同一网络、防火墙、正确网关、DNS配置。

    ----------《《二、计算机网络》》----------

    计算机网络功能:数据通信、资源共享、增加可靠性、提高系统处理能力。
    协议:语法、语义、同步。
    标准:ISO、ANSI、ITU-I、IEEE。
    网络拓扑类型:点对点、总线型、环型、星型、网状。
    星型:易于实现、易于网络扩展、易于故障排查。中心节点压力大、成本较高。
    网状:冗余性、容错性、可靠性高。组网成本高。
    带宽:1Gbit/s=10^3Mbit/s=10^6kbit/s=10^9bit/s。1Bps=8bps=8bit/s。1bit=8位
    服务类型:面向连接服务、无连接服务。

    ——OSI协议模型——
    应用层(计算机):网络服务与最终用户的一个接口。协议:HTTP、FTP、TFTP、SMTP、SNTP、DNS。<APDU>
    表示层:数据的表示、安全、压缩。<PPDU>
    会话层:建立、管理、中止会话。<SPDU>
    传输层(防火墙):定义传输数据的协议端口号,以及控制和差错校验。协议:TCP、UDP。<TPDU>
    网络层(路由器):进行逻辑地址寻址,实现不同网络之间的路径选择。协议ICMP、IGMP、IP、ARP、RARP。<报文>
    数据链路层(交换机):建立逻辑连接、进行硬件地址寻址、差错校验。<帧>
    物理层(网卡):建立、断开物理连接。<比特>

    TCP/IP模型中,应用层=表示层+会话层+应用层,网络接口层=数据链路层+物理层

    ----------《《三、物理层》》----------

    物理层:信号、介质、接口
    功能:为数据端设备提供传输数据的通路、传输数据。
    信号:模拟信号、数字信号。
    接口:RJ、光纤。
    介质:有线(双绞线、光纤)、无线(无线电、微波、激光、红外线)。
    双绞线:UTP、STP。
    cat5 100Mbps
    cat5a 100Mbps
    cat6 1000Mbps
    cat7 10000Mbps
    T568A:白绿、绿、白橙、蓝、白蓝、橙、白棕、棕。
    T568B:白橙、橙、白绿、蓝、白蓝、绿、白棕、棕。
    线缆的连接:
    直连线、交叉线、全反线(console控制线)。
    直连线(直通线):连接不同设备
    交叉线:连接相同设备。特例:主机连接路由器用直连线。
    全反线:计算机COM口连接交换机/路由器Console口。

    ——交换机命令——
    模式:
    Switch>用户模式
    Switch>enable
    Switch# 特权模式(查看配置信息)
    Switch# disable 特权模式转用户模式
    Switch# configure terminal 或者 conf t
    Switch(config)# 全局配置模式
    Switch(config)# interface fastEthernet 0/1
    Switch(config-if)# 接口模式
    Switch(config)# interface vlan 1
    Switch(config-if)# vlan 接口模式
    Switch(config)# line console 0 进入console模式
    基础设置:
    Switch(config)# hostname Name 修改名字
    Switch(config)# enable password 123 明文密码
    Switch(config)# enable secret 456 密文密码
    Switch(config-line)# password 789
    Switch(config-line)# login 设置控制台密码
    exit---回到上一级

    基本操作:
    end(Ctrl-Z)----Switch#退出到特权模式
    Switch# copy running-config startup-config
    或者write 保存交换机配置
    Switch# erase startup-config 恢复出厂默认值
    Switch# reload 重新加载
    ?-----查询可操作命令

    Switch(config-line)# exec-timeout 0 0(分 秒)配置控制台会话不超时,控制台消息不打断命令
    Switch(config-line)# logging syschronous 配置输出日志同步,日志消息不弹出
    Switch(config)# no ip domain-lookup 配置禁用DNS查询,输错不打断命令

    其他配置
    ——交换机接口工作模式配置——
    Switch(config-if)# duplex { full | half | auto } 设置接口双工模式
    Switch(config-if)# speed { 10 |100 | 1000 | auto} 设置接口通信速率
    Switch# show interface fastethernet 0/24 查看接口双工模式和通信速率

    ——交换机管理IP配置——
    Switch(config)# int v 1
    Switch(config-if)# ip address 192.168.1.1 255.255.255.0 配置远程管理IP地址
    Switch(config-if)# no shutdown 激活网络
    Switch(config-if)# ip default-gateway 192.168.1.100 配置远程管理网关
    show running-config 查看交换机配置
    show mac-address-table 查看mac地址表
    show cdp neighbors (detail) 查看邻居Cisco设备(详细)信息
    show version 显示系统IOS名称及版本信息


    ----------《《四、数据链路层》》----------


    功能:数据链路的建立、维护与拆除,帧的包装、传输与同步,帧差错恢复,流量控制。
    交换机:连接局域网的主要设备。交换机能够根据以太网帧中目标地址智能转发数据。分割冲突域,实现全双工通信。
    交换机工作原理:学习、广播、转发、更新。
    MAC地址
    24bit供应商标识+24bit唯一编号,6位,48bit,二进制位。
    第8位:0-物理地址(单播),1-逻辑地址(组播)
    802.3以太网帧格式
    前导码7bit、帧启始定界符1bit、目的地址6bit、源地址6bit、类型/长度2bit、数据46~1500bit、帧校验数据。


    ----------《《五、网络层》》----------


    功能:定义了基于IP协议的逻辑地址,连接不同的媒介类型、选择数据通过网络的最佳路径。
    IP地址=网络位+主机位。
    IP包头格式20bit。
    子网掩码(255.255.255.0):用来确认IP的主机位和网络位。
    32个二进制位。
    对应IP地址的网络部分用1表示,主机部分用0表示。
    网络ID(A.B.C.0):网络地址和子网掩码作逻辑“与”运算所得的网络地址。
    0与任何数=0,1与任何非0数相与=任何数本身。
    ARP协议(地址解析协议):arp -a将IP地址解析为MAC地址。
    RARP协议(反向地址解析协议):rarp -a将MAC地址解析为IP地址。
    ICMP协议(因特网控制消息协议):通过IP数据报传送,用来发送错误和控制信息,检测双向通路连通性。
    Ping [-t] [-a] [-l 字节数] 目标IP或主机名-------测试连通性
    路由器功能
    识别数据包的目标IP地址,识别数据包源IP地址,在路由表中发现可能的路径,选择表中到达目标最佳路径,维护和检查路由信息。

    ——路由配置——
    配置静态路由
    Route(config)# ip route 目标网络ID 子网掩码 下一跳IP-------------静态路由配置,指定到达IP目标网络
    Route(config)# ip route 目标网络ID 子网掩码 下一跳IP number--浮动路由设置,number即管理距离
    Route(config)# ip route 0.0.0.0 0.0.0.0 下一跳IP -----------------缺省路由(任意IP、子网掩码,适用于末端路由器)
    或Route(config)# ip route 0.0.0.0 0.0.0.0 f0/0(跳出接口)
    Router# show ip route 查看路由表常用配置


    ----------《《六、传输层》》----------


    功能:IP层提供点到点的连接,传输层提供端到端的连接。
    TCP协议:传输控制协议,可靠,面向连接,效率低。
    UDP协议:用户数据报协议,不可靠,无连接,效率高。
    TCP封装格式20bit,UDP封装格式8bit。
    FIN:断开连接。
    SYN:请求连接。
    RST:重新连接。
    PSH:给应用层提供服务。
    ACK:确认。
    URG:控制紧急指钟。

    计时器:
    重传计时器
    保活计时器
    坚持计时器:零窗口死锁,等待状态。
    时间等待计时器

    ——TCP协议应用——
    21 FTP 文件传输协议,用于上传、下载。
    25 SMTP 简单邮件传输协议。
    53 DNS 域名解析,将网络地址解析为IP地址。
    80 HTTP 超文本传输协议。
    23 Telnet 远程管理登陆目标主机。

    ——UDP协议应用——
    53 DNS 域名解析,将网络地址解析为IP地址。
    69 TFTP 简单文件传输协议。
    111 RPC 远程过程调用。
    123 NTP 网络时间协议。

    ----------《《七、应用层》》----------


    功能:与应用程序协同工作,利用基础网络交换应用程序专用的数据。

    ——应用层协议应用——
    21 FTP 文件传输协议,用于上传、下载。
    69 TFTP 简单文件传输协议。
    25 SMTP 简单邮件传输协议,收发邮件。
    110 POP3 邮局协议版本3,客户端接收邮件。
    53 DNS 域名解析协议。
    80 HTTP 超文本传输协议。
    443 HTTPS 安全超文本传输协议。
    23 Telnet 远程管理登陆目标主机。

    ——Telnet远程管理——
    前提设置:设置管理IP、console密码。
    交换机:(任一个VLAN接口)
    Switch(config)# int v 1
    Switch(config-if)# ip address 192.168.1.1 255.255.255.0
    配置远程管理IP地址
    路由器:(任一个网络接口)
    Route(config)# int f 0/1
    Route(config-if)# ip address 192.168.1.1 255.255.255.0
    Switch(config-line)# line vty 0 4 代表01234,同时允许5个远程管理终端
    Route(config-line)# line vty 0 4 代表01234,同时允许5个远程管理终端

    配置远程管理IP地址
    计算机
    开始-->运行-->cmd
    执行:telnet <目标主机IP地址> [端口号23] 远程管理主机
    ip routing 三层交换机开启路由功能。
    ----telnet 192.168.1.1 192.168.1.254 routing

    记录点滴
  • 相关阅读:
    6_10 下落的树叶(UVa699)<二叉树的DFS>
    6_9 天平(UVa839)<二叉树的DFS>
    6_8 树(UVa548)<从中序和后序恢复二叉树>
    6_7 树的层次遍历(UVa122)<二叉树的动态创建与BFS>
    6_6 小球下落(UVa679)<完全二叉树编号>
    6_4 破损的键盘(UVa11988)<链表>
    6_3 矩阵链乘(UVa424)<用栈实现简单的表达式解析>
    6_2 铁轨(UVa514)<栈>
    第五周课程总结&试验报告(三)
    第四周课程总结和实验报告
  • 原文地址:https://www.cnblogs.com/fuzhongfaya/p/8948104.html
Copyright © 2011-2022 走看看